Darcha Sumdo Population - Lahul and Spiti, Himachal Pradesh

Darcha Sumdo is a small village located in Lahul Tehsil of Lahul and Spiti district, Himachal Pradesh with total 38 families residing. The Darcha Sumdo village has population of 172 of which 110 are males while 62 are females as per Population Census 2011.

In Darcha Sumdo village population of children with age 0-6 is 13 which makes up 7.56 % of total population of village. Average Sex Ratio of Darcha Sumdo village is 564 which is lower than Himachal Pradesh state average of 972. Child Sex Ratio for the Darcha Sumdo as per census is 1167, higher than Himachal Pradesh average of 909.

Darcha Sumdo village has lower literacy rate compared to Himachal Pradesh. In 2011, literacy rate of Darcha Sumdo village was 77.36 % compared to 82.80 % of Himachal Pradesh. In Darcha Sumdo Male literacy stands at 91.35 % while female literacy rate was 50.91 %.

Caste Factor

In Darcha Sumdo village, most of the village population is from Schedule Tribe (ST). Schedule Tribe (ST) constitutes 48.84 % while Schedule Caste (SC) were 1.16 % of total population in Darcha Sumdo village.

Work Profile

In Darcha Sumdo village out of total population, 127 were engaged in work activities. 94.49 % of workers describe their work as Main Work (Employment or Earning more than 6 Months) while 5.51 % were involved in Marginal activity providing livelihood for less than 6 months. Of 127 workers engaged in Main Work, 49 were cultivators (owner or co-owner) while 2 were Agricultural labourer.
